Geographic Location of Bundehra


The village Bundehra is located in Parbatta C.D.Block of Khagaria District in the State of Bihar in India. It is governed by Pipra Latif Gram Panchayat. It comes under Parbatta Community Development Block. The nearest town is Gogari Jamalpur, which is about 10 kilometers away from Bundehra.

Travel and Communication for Bundehra


The village is connected by public bus services. Private buses services are available for the village. There is a railway station less than 5 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Bundehra


As per available data from the year 2009, 8773 persons live in 1842 house holds in the village Bundehra. There are 4057 female individuals and 4716 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 46.24% and males constitute 53.76% of the total population.

There are 464 scheduled castes persons of which 213 are females and 251 are males. Females constitute 45.91% and males constitute 54.09%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 5.29% of the total population.

Population density of Bundehra is 1808.87 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Bundehra

Total area of Bundehra is 485 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 269 ha. About 269 ha is irrigated area. About 260 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ells. About 9 ha is irrigated by other sources of water.

About 69.9 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ands. About 110.1 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 4 ha is culturable waste land. About 20 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Bundehra


There are 2 private pre-primary schools in the village Bundehra.

There are 3 government primary schools in the village Bundehra.

There is a government middle school in the village Bundehra.

There is a government secondary school in the village Bundehra.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Gogari, which is more than 10 kms away from Bundehra.

Healthcare Facilities in Bundehra


There is a community health centre 5-10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a primary health centre more than 10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a primary health sub-centre with 2 doctors and 2 paramedical staff in the village Bundehra.

There is a maternity and child welfare centre with 1 doctors and 1 paramedical staff in the village Bundehra.

There is a TB clinic more than 10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a allopathic hospital 5-10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a alternative medicine hospital more than 10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a dispensary more than 10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a veterinary hospital more than 10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a mobile health centre more than 10 kms away from Bundehra.

There is a family welfare centre with 0 doctors and 1 paramedical staff in the village Bundehra.

*Note: Most of the above information provided as per data compiled from the year 2009.
